'''Relon''', was an elder [[Sangheili]] in the post-[[Human-Covenant War]] era.<ref>'''[[Halo: Glasslands]]''', ''page 91''</ref>

==Biography==
==Biography==
In January 2553 he had decided to demolish a [[Forerunner]] monument on his farmland, as he felt "the Gods wouldn't mind since they were dead". The [[Servants of Abiding Truth]] saw this as blasphemy, and they soon destroyed his keep with a [[Type-25 Troop Carrier|Spirit]]. Jalam and Relon were both killed, and their corpses were heavily mutilated. A handwritten warning was hung around Relon's neck to deter anyone else from such acts.
